The competitive scene, or esports, has also cemented the status of games like League of Legends and Counter-Strike. These titles demand high levels of skill, strategy, and teamwork, drawing millions of viewers to global tournaments. The professionalization of gaming has created a feedback loop where the high stakes of competition drive player engagement and keep these titles at the forefront of the industry for years, or even decades.
